    iPhone 17: Will ProMotion Make the Cut?

    As anticipation builds for the iPhone 17, many users remain hesitant about upgrading. For instance, one buyer who purchased an iPhone 12 in 2020 cites a key feature—ProMotion display—missing in regular models. This lack of a 120Hz refresh rate on non-Pro iPhones has kept him attached to his older device.

    Apple introduced ProMotion in the iPhone 13 Pro, elevating user experience with smoother visuals. Gamers and everyday users appreciate this enhancement. Despite the excitement surrounding new releases like the iPhone 15, which includes improvements like USB-C charging, the absence of ProMotion has caused some loyal users to stick with their older models.

    Interestingly, competitors, particularly in the Android market, have integrated high-refresh-rate displays in more affordable devices. This trend raises questions about Apple’s strategy. The company has been criticized for offering too few features at lower price points. Yet, rumors suggest that all four 2025 iPhone models—including the iPhone 17—might finally include ProMotion. If true, this could shift the landscape for Apple.

    Furthermore, speculation around the iPhone Pro lineup suggests that these models may face a unique challenge. Without ProMotion setting them apart, consumers might find little incentive to choose them over standard models. If Apple pivots towards a potential iPhone Air becoming a flagship option, the tech giant could redefine its product offerings.

    Ultimately, the decision to enhance regular iPhones with advanced features could reshape user loyalty and market competition. Many consumers, especially those waiting for ProMotion, watch closely as Apple prepares to unveil its latest innovation. The future of the iPhone lineup may hinge on these choices, invigorating both tech enthusiasts and everyday users alike.
